[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[elpa] externals/rainbow-mode 1ef059c 14/26: rainbow: add font-lock at t
From: |
Stefan Monnier |
Subject: |
[elpa] externals/rainbow-mode 1ef059c 14/26: rainbow: add font-lock at the end |
Date: |
Tue, 1 Dec 2020 16:53:20 -0500 (EST) |
branch: externals/rainbow-mode
commit 1ef059c1c670adf58a82f86839d8fb568c128a16
Author: Julien Danjou <julien@danjou.info>
Commit: Julien Danjou <julien@danjou.info>
rainbow: add font-lock at the end
See https://github.com/fxbois/web-mode/issues/612
---
rainbow-mode.el | 19 ++++++++++++-------
1 file changed, 12 insertions(+), 7 deletions(-)
diff --git a/rainbow-mode.el b/rainbow-mode.el
index 93c99e3..15ae91c 100644
--- a/rainbow-mode.el
+++ b/rainbow-mode.el
@@ -4,7 +4,7 @@
;; Author: Julien Danjou <julien@danjou.info>
;; Keywords: faces
-;; Version: 0.11
+;; Version: 0.12
;; This file is part of GNU Emacs.
@@ -1104,25 +1104,29 @@ Return a value between 0 and 1."
(defun rainbow-turn-on ()
"Turn on raibow-mode."
(font-lock-add-keywords nil
- rainbow-hexadecimal-colors-font-lock-keywords)
+ rainbow-hexadecimal-colors-font-lock-keywords
+ t)
;; Activate X colors?
(when (or (eq rainbow-x-colors t)
(and (eq rainbow-x-colors 'auto)
(memq major-mode rainbow-x-colors-major-mode-list)))
(font-lock-add-keywords nil
- rainbow-x-colors-font-lock-keywords))
+ rainbow-x-colors-font-lock-keywords
+ t))
;; Activate LaTeX colors?
(when (or (eq rainbow-latex-colors t)
(and (eq rainbow-latex-colors 'auto)
(memq major-mode rainbow-latex-colors-major-mode-list)))
(font-lock-add-keywords nil
- rainbow-latex-rgb-colors-font-lock-keywords))
+ rainbow-latex-rgb-colors-font-lock-keywords
+ t))
;; Activate ANSI colors?
(when (or (eq rainbow-ansi-colors t)
(and (eq rainbow-ansi-colors 'auto)
(memq major-mode rainbow-ansi-colors-major-mode-list)))
(font-lock-add-keywords nil
- rainbow-ansi-colors-font-lock-keywords))
+ rainbow-ansi-colors-font-lock-keywords
+ t))
;; Activate HTML colors?
(when (or (eq rainbow-html-colors t)
(and (eq rainbow-html-colors 'auto)
@@ -1132,7 +1136,8 @@ Return a value between 0 and 1."
(0 (rainbow-colorize-by-assoc rainbow-html-colors-alist)))))
(font-lock-add-keywords nil
`(,@rainbow-html-colors-font-lock-keywords
- ,@rainbow-html-rgb-colors-font-lock-keywords)))
+ ,@rainbow-html-rgb-colors-font-lock-keywords)
+ t))
;; Activate R colors?
(when (or (eq rainbow-r-colors t)
(and (eq rainbow-r-colors 'auto)
@@ -1142,7 +1147,7 @@ Return a value between 0 and 1."
(0 (rainbow-colorize-by-assoc rainbow-r-colors-alist)))))
(font-lock-add-keywords nil
rainbow-r-colors-font-lock-keywords
- )))
+ t)))
(defun rainbow-turn-off ()
"Turn off rainbow-mode."
- [elpa] externals/rainbow-mode 3e5d506 19/26: rainbow-mode: release 1.0, (continued)
- [elpa] externals/rainbow-mode 3e5d506 19/26: rainbow-mode: release 1.0,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 313f105 15/26: Fix `rainbow-color-luminance' docstring,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 4cfdc5b 18/26: Allow outline-minor-mode to find section headings,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 2795d65 21/26: Fix a off-by-one error and some wording in rainbow-mode,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 1f37950 02/26: Update rainbow-mode to version 0.2,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 3a684c7 09/26: rainbow-mode: add support for R, bump version to 0.8,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 16afb8a 08/26: rainbow-mode: version 0.7,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ode fb7c982 20/26: * rainbow-mode/rainbow-mode.el: do not fail if face-property is a symbol,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 3239d63 11/26: rainbow-mode: support float in CSS and limit to 100%,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 9129350 12/26: * packages/rainbow-mode/rainbow-mode.el (ansi-color-context),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 1ef059c 14/26: rainbow: add font-lock at the end,
Stefan Monnier <=
- [elpa] externals/rainbow-mode c9c1728 16/26: Enforce use of spaces for indentation,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 3a5a7aa 25/26: fix(rainbow_mode): remove spurious + in regex,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 011bf53 22/26: Release rainbow-mode 1.0.2,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 6ca3ad0 23/26: Release rainbow-mode 1.0.3,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 347bd20 26/26: * .gitignore: New file,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 5b611d9 17/26: Set type of customizable options, Stefan Monnier, 2020/12/01
- [elpa] externals/rainbow-mode 54ac3d5 24/26: fix(rainbow-mode): fix typo in docstring, Stefan Monnier, 2020/12/01